Eschweiler to Werth Gravel Route
A gravel cycling route starting from Eschweiler
Embark on an epic gravel adventure from Eschweiler to Werth.
Map
![Map miniature of "Eschweiler to Werth Gravel Route" cycling inspiration in Köln, Germany. Generated by Tarmacs.app cycling route planner](https://images.tarmacs.app/cycling-routes/routemaps/600/germany/koln/eschweiler/gravel/170569.webp)
This challenging gravel route takes you from Eschweiler to Werth, offering an epic cycling experience. Covering a distance of 88 kilometers with a total ascent of 1012 meters, this route is suitable for experienced gravel riders. Enjoy the scenic landscapes and rewarding views from various viewpoints along the way. Experience the tranquility of Langerwehe and enjoy the stunning vistas from Rondsberg and Gressenich. Notable highlights include Seeblick and Bördeblick Wollersheim.

Start: Dürwiß Village centerEschweiler: Nature and cycling in Köln
Eschweiler is a town located in the Köln region of Germany. As a cyclist, Eschweiler offers a mix of cycling routes suitable for both road and gravel riders. The town is surrounded by beautiful nature, including forests, parks, and rivers, providing scenic views during rides. One popular nearby cycling spot is the Rur Valley, which offers stunning landscapes and challenging climbs for more experienced riders. Eschweiler also benefits from well-marked bike paths, allowing cyclists to navigate the region with ease. Overall, Eschweiler is a great destination for cyclists looking for both natural beauty and diverse riding options.8 km
